Pulmonary embolism: a rare cause of sudden infant death

Insights

Pulmonary embolism is rare in infants. A 12-month-old boy died from acute pulmonary embolism, likely due to dehydration-induced hyperosmolality, highlighting infant risk factors.

Background:

  • Pulmonary embolism (PE) is uncommon in infants, presenting diagnostic and therapeutic challenges.
  • Gastroenteritis and otitis are common pediatric illnesses that can lead to dehydration.

Observation:

  • A 12-month-old boy with improving gastroenteritis and otitis experienced sudden death.
  • Autopsy revealed signs of dehydration and acute left pulmonary embolism as the cause of death.
  • Thrombosis of the inferior vena cava extending into renal veins was identified.

Findings:

  • Plasma hyperosmolality secondary to dehydration may have promoted venous thrombosis formation.
  • The infant's death was attributed to acute pulmonary embolism.
  • Inferior vena cava and renal vein thrombosis were noted.

Implications:

  • This case underscores the potential for severe thrombotic events, including pulmonary embolism, in infants with dehydration.
  • Understanding risk factors, including genetic predispositions, is crucial for preventing and managing PE in children.
  • Early recognition and management of dehydration are vital in pediatric care to mitigate thrombotic risks.
